There are NO returns on this product, please be sure you have checked your system compatibility before you make your purchase.Room Reverb ProcessorThe CSR Room reverb was designed to reproduce the kind of reverberation generated by medium to small acoustical spaces. It is particularly useful to “dress” a dry, close-mike recorded source in a natural ambience that won't make it sound like an artificial reverb, but as it was actually recorded in a real room. This is far from easy as even though the reverberation doesn't have a long decay the presence and importance of the early reflections make it really tricky to reproduce convincingly. In a mix situation the CSR Room reverb will make tracks fit better because of the natural “air” surrounding them or, when driven harder, place them on a different sonic plane, making them literally jump out of the mix.Tweakable to the minimum detail it can be an invaluable tool on a tonal palette to shape mixes that will sound 3D, articulate and real, where every track fits into its own place and space.Try it on a bone-dry acoustic guitar and listen to how the CSR Room module instantaneously makes it more real and lifelike.
Percussion instruments are also a very good candidate for this processor, especially in studio recordings with a very controlled ambience that must be rendered “looser” in a mixing context. Plate, Hall, Room & Inverse - The Only Reverb Plug-ins You'll Ever NeedCSR Classik Studio Reverb offers a suite of four high-quality reverb plug-ins, Plate, Hall, Room and Inverse, which are available as a single product, or separately in the T-RackS Custom Shop.All have been painstakingly modeled to accurately reproduce the signature sound of acclaimed high-quality outboard reverb units. With myriad options and parameters to choose from, Classik Studio Reverb is a comprehensive and great-sounding package that you can adapt to any mix situation with ease. Dual Mode Operation With 100 Adjustable Parameters Per UnitCSR operates within two modes: Easy and Advanced. The Easy mode provides access to basic reverb controls like mix, decay time and level, diffusion, buildup, slope, etc., depending upon which of the four units is being used. Advanced Mode delves more deeply into the fine-tuning and response of the unit. Plus, there's a handy Macro feature that allows you to deeply assign controls to one of four macro sliders for simultaneous adjustment of multiple parameters.
